The Somerset Community Foundation is offering small grants through the HPC Community Fund to support local groups whose work is affected by the development of Hinkley Point C.

Groups with incomes under £250,000 are eligible to apply for funding to help run projects, refurbish buildings, or purchase equipment, as long as they are based in the areas impacted by the construction.

This fund offers up to £20,000 over three years, or up to £10,000 for one‑year projects. Applications are open year‑round, with decisions made every two months, so there are regular chances to apply. Decisions following that will be made in late November.

Projects supported need to improve community wellbeing and quality of life in places like Bridgwater, Burnham‑on‑Sea and surrounding villages which are seeing significant change from the HPC development. Applicants must meet basic minimum standards around finances, governance, and keeping people safe, and must demonstrate how their work responds to the specific impacts or opportunities created by Hinkley Point C.

Although not every application can be funded, Somerset Community Foundation has around £200,000 available this year from this fund and is usually able to support about two out of every three applications.
